Profile Manager 
The Profile Manager enables the user to import source and destination ICC profiles of various
devices to the CXP6000 Color Server.
The sources ICC profiles are displayed in the Emulation list in the Job Parameters window,
under the CMYK Workflow parameter.
To import a source ICC profile:
1. In the Resource Manager folder, double-click Profile Manager.
2. Select 
the Source ICC Profile tab. 
3. The predefined source ICC profiles are displayed.
4. Click 
the Import icon.
5. Click 
the Browse button, browse to the source profile location and select it. 
The ICC profile name appears in the new emulation name text field. If the user would like 
to change the name, the user may do so. 
6. Click 
the Import button to start the import process.
A progress indicator is displayed.
7. When the import process is completed, a message appears.
8. Click 
Close.
To import a destination ICC profile:
1. In the Resource Manager folder, double-click Profile Manager.
2. Select 
the Destination ICC Profile tab. 
The system predefined, DC 6060_DC2000_GA, ICC destination profile is displayed.
Note: If a job contains blue shades that are not printed to the user’s satisfaction (the blue 
shades appear too purple), a predefined profile DC 6060_DC2000_COM may be used and
then emulated using the required emulation.
3. Click 
the Import icon.
4. Click 
the Browse button, browse to the source profile location and select it. 
The new emulation name is displayed in the Emulation name box; if the user would like to 
change the name, the user may do so. 
5. Click 
the Import button. 
6. Click 
Close.
7. If the user would like to set the imported destination as the default, select it and click the 
Make Default button. 
To map ICC profiles to specific paper colors: 
1. Click 
the Mapping button. 
2. The Media Color Mapping window appears.
3. For each paper color select the required profile. 
4. Click 
OK.
5. Click 
Close also in the Profile Manager window.
6. The new destination ICC profile is added to the Destination ICC Profile list. 
Notes:
The default profile for each color is white.
The user may also add and remove custom paper colors.
The Mapping feature doesn’t function well in this version, meaning that Destination profiles that 
are assigned to a specific paper colors does not affect print results.
